Hey, your not alone.

Back in the '60's I plowed my dad's drive with a plow that I fashioned with 3/4" plywood and a cutting edge fron an old bed spring angle.
It was re-enforced with well screwed pieces of oak 2 x 4's with 2 arms that went back to a VW beetle bumper.
The arms had hooks fashioned to keep them hanging on to the bumper. The arms were placed inside of the bumper over riders so that they would not slid off to the side.
I bolted a 2 ft length of hockey stick vertically on back of the plow with a length of rope back to the drivers window to raise the plow when I backed up.

Worked great! I recall moving 6-8 inch snow falls with ease.
